Celebrating a New Chapter

On 10 September 2026, business leaders, entrepreneurs and senior figures from across Wales gathered to celebrate The British Bird of Prey Centre's new home in Carmarthenshire.

Delivered by the Centre in partnership with IoD Wales and supported by MASANAS, the event celebrated the organisation's journey since opening in 2018, explored its ambitions for the future and created space for an important conversation about the skills Wales needs to thrive.

The Centre moved to its new home in October 2025. The larger facility gives its birds and team more space while creating new opportunities to expand its education, conservation and visitor programmes.

More Than a Launch Event

More Than a Launch Event

Guests saw the Centre's work brought to life through a spectacular flying display, with several species taking to the skies above the new facility.

The event also looked towards Wales's future. Chaired by Richard Selby of IoD Wales, a panel featuring Jane Lynch, Dr Owain James and Simon Pritchard explored the country's skills landscape, where the gaps are and what needs to change.

About The British Bird of Prey Centre

Founded in 2018, The British Bird of Prey Centre is dedicated to conservation, education and helping visitors experience the extraordinary native birds of prey found across Britain. Its new Carmarthenshire home provides greater space for the birds, the team and an expanding programme of education and conservation activity.
